In gated Promenade section of Montebello, welcome home to this pristine, immaculate, and Move-in-Ready retreat! Customized for this original owner in 2018, this includes all the luxury features you expect: defined rooms, soothing neutral interior decor, easy flow, beautiful site-finished hardwoods, high ceilings, a GENERATOR, wonderful primary suite on main, and eat-in granite kitchen w/gas cooking & spacious walk-in pantry, OPEN to inviting Great Room w/Gas Logs. No guess work here, already inspected at owner’s expense, short list of repairs DONE! TWO home offices: one on main, one up. Versatile Rec Room on 2nd flr too! Delightful covered porch overlooks PRIVATE, LEVEL, LUSH, FENCED back yard! Sold Comps: 205 Siena, 144 Gascony, 112 Gascony.

Our agents work over the entire upstate but our physical office is nestled in beautiful Cleveland Park in downtown Greenville.
My husband and I first noticed this remarkable location soon after moving to Greenville in 1989. The building is a contemporary structure that literally spans a woodland stream flowing into the Reedy River. It was built in the 1970s by the Freeman & Major architecture firm.
We had our eyes on the building for years and when the architects retired and decided to sell it in 2017, we jumped at the chance to acquire such a treasure. After a few months up renovation and upfitting, we moved in in March 2018.
